Toyo Tires Introduces New Open Country H/T with Tuff Duty

CYPRESS, CA - Toyo Tire U.S.A. Corp. introduces the new Toyo Open Country H/T with Tuff Duty. Engineered for high torque diesel pickup trucks that tow trailers or occasionally haul heavy loads, the Open Country H/T with Tuff Duty is an extension of the company's flagship Open Country H/T for light trucks and SUVs.

Navistar Engine Group to Supply V-8 Diesels to Capacity of Texas

MELROSE PARK, IL - Under a recently signed multi-year agreement, Navistar Engine Group will supply an advanced V-8 turbodiesel to Capacity of Texas Inc., a leading maker of terminal tractors for cargo-handling applications.
